Understanding the Role: Farmer Responsibilities

Farm managers play a crucial role in overseeing various agricultural activities, ensuring the smooth functioning of farms and related enterprises. Their responsibilities encompass a wide range of tasks, including planting, cultivating, post-harvest duties, and overseeing livestock. Additionally, farm managers are also involved in supervising farm labor, depending on the type of farm they are managing. These professionals need to be flexible, possess excellent communication skills, and maintain good relations with their employers, co-workers, and customers. The ability to handle customer complaints effectively is an essential aspect of this role.

Qualifications and Requirements

One of the appealing aspects of this opportunity is that applicants with no prior work experience are encouraged to apply. However, candidates must hold a Vocational Diploma or a Short Course Certificate in Agriculture or related fields. This educational background equips individuals with the necessary knowledge and skills to excel in the agricultural sector. Moreover, candidates are expected to be adaptable, possess strong interpersonal skills, and be customer-oriented to effectively address customer concerns and complaints.
